ELV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2024 in Review

1,667 of the 6,943 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Elevance Health (ELV) for Q1 2024, worth a combined $107B — up 8% from $99.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 156 funds opened new ELV positions and 121 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 671 added to existing stakes and 547 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Massachusetts Financial Services, adding an estimated $273M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$1.42B.
